Seasonal Color Patterns

Throughout the year, nail designs shift with varied hues that reflect the changing moods and visual styles of each period. In spring, soft pastels and flower patterns come into play, evoking a sense of renewal and brightness. During summer, vibrant hues such as bold corals and vivid blues work well for beach trips and celebrations. As autumn approaches, warm earth tones including crimson and burnt oranges take center stage, often accompanied by detailed foliage designs. Cold months feature luxurious jewel tones and metallics, great for seasonal festivities. Nail salons adapt to these trends, helping clients to embrace season-specific colors that resonate with their personal style, keeping nails a creative outlet throughout the year.

Healthier For Your Nails

Many customers are more conscious of the effects of harmful substances in traditional nail items, leading to a shift towards green alternatives. These items often contain fewer harmful substances, such as formaldehyde, toluene, and phthalates, which can adversely affect nail health. Eco-friendly nail polishes typically feature natural ingredients that promote stronger, more resilient nails and lower the risk of allergic reactions or inflammations. In addition, many brands focus on biodegradable packaging, matching with a growing desire for sustainability. The use of non-toxic, formulas not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also supports a healthier setting for both clients and technicians. This trend demonstrates a broader commitment to personal well-being and environmental responsibility in the beauty industry.

Investigating Cutting-edge Nail Aesthetics

In what ways do nail shapes impact personal expression and fashion trends in the cosmetics world? Nail shapes constitute an essential avenue for showcasing uniqueness, reflecting modern style trends and aesthetic preferences. The most trendy shapes on the market comprise almond, coffin, stiletto, and square. Each offers a special quality; for example, almond nails are frequently favored for their sophisticated, drawn-out character, while coffin nails create a fearless, modern impression.

Stiletto nails, characterized by their pointed tips, are embraced by those pursuing a dramatic effect, while rectangular nails appeal to those who favor a more classic, structured style. Seasonal patterns also matter; for example, curved designs may rise in popularity in spring, while bolder, angular shapes take over in fall and winter.

As nail salons respond to these developing preferences, they influence shaping the broader landscape of beauty trends, allowing clients to display their character through their nail choices.

Advice for Keeping Robust Nails

After exploring the latest nail design methods, attention moves to keeping nails in good condition, which is vital for achieving the best results. Nail health is influenced by various factors, including nutrition, water intake, and proper care. A bal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als, particularly biotin, supports nail durability and development. Staying hydrated is equally important, as it avoids brittleness.

Regular moisturizing of both the nails and cuticles helps maintain flexibility and prevents cracking. Staying away from harsh chemicals, such as those found in some nail polishes and removers, can also protect nails from damage. Wearing gloves during household chores shields nails from excessive contact to water and cleaning agents.

In addition, practicing excellent nail care habits, including routine nail trimming and avoiding biting, enhances comprehensive nail strength. By following these suggestions, individuals can guarantee their nails remain strong and vibrant, strengthening the impact of any nail art they choose to apply.

Regularly Questioned Questions

How many times Should I Get My Nails Done?

Experts recommend getting nails done every two to three weeks to maintain their appearance and health. Individual tastes and how quickly nails grow can influence this schedule, making personal assessment crucial for ideal care and style.

What Can I Do if I Deal with Nail Damage?

If you're suffering from nail damage, one should avoid further trauma, maintain clean nails, and consider moisturizing with oils. Speaking with a nail specialist or dermatologist for tailored advice and potential treatments is also advisable for healing.

Can I Bring My Own Nail Polish to the Salon?

Yes, individuals can take their own nail polish to the salon. However, it's advisable to check with the salon beforehand, as some salons may have policies regarding personal products to guarantee safety and hygiene.

Can You Visit Nail Care Centers Safely During the Pandemic?

Nail salons may be safe during the pandemic if they follow strict health protocols. Frequent cleaning, mask-wearing, and reduced occupancy help minimize risks, but individuals should evaluate their ease of mind before visiting.

What Factors Should I Examine in Nail Salon Hygiene Practices?

When assessing nail salon sanitation standards, one should look for clean tools, sanitized surfaces, proper waste disposal, personnel using protective gloves, and compliance with health regulations. Observing these factors ensures a safer salon experience.
